    My battery is Motolite Gold Maintenance Free. Hindi ko alam kung kelan binili, basta i bought my 2nd-hand van 9 months ago. One day, hindi na nakapag start ang van ko. At first, i thought na naiwan ko lang na bukas ang ilaw overnight. When i had it charged sa shop, sabi ng mechanic ok pa raw ang battery kaya pinakargahan niya. Then I had it back to my van and it started pero medyo hirap na. The whole time, every start ko is hirap talaga. Kinabukasan, sobrang hirap na sya magstart pero after several tries, umandar naman. Pero nung hindi ko ginamit ang van for 2 days, ayaw na talagang magstart. And i noticed na kapag iniiwan ko sya, it discharges itself. I have proven it coz i once had it recharged and left it na hindi nakakabit sa van, after 24 hours nung kinabit ko na sya, ayaw na magstart. I also borrowed someone else's battery and ok na starting ng van. Sabi ng mechanic, kelangan na siguro palitan ng battery dahil kusa na syang nagdidischarge. Question ko po, pwede pa kaya ipaayos ang battery instead of buying a new one?

    you must know that ONE SHOULDN'T THROW AWAY OLD BATTERIES.

    contrary to popular belief, lead-acid batteries are almost 100% recyclable. so even though they're chock-full of heavy metals, they're not dangerous to the environment if managed properly. usually the battery is "re-plated" parang ino-overhaul yung plates sa loob, tapos good as new na yun.

    why don't you go to motolite accredited dealer? (like this big one along pasong tamo.. dun ako nagpa-RMA) they might have a record of that battery, if it's 15 months old or less they should replace it kahit wala ka nang resibo.

    Malalaman ng Motolite agencies kung kelan date ng manufacture ng batteries basing it from the serial numbers stamped above it. Ask them when it was made. Kung less than 18months may trade-in value pa yan. Kung di na, Php100 na lang value nyan, then use it to buy conventional batteries which you can have it repaired when the plates are damaged.
